#d78cfd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d78cfd is composed of 84.3% red, 54.9% green and 99.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15% cyan, 44.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 279.8 degrees, a saturation of 96.6% and a lightness of 77.1%. #d78cfd color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#af19fb. Closest websafe color is: #cc99ff.

Shades and Tints of #d78cfd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f9ecff is the lightest one.

Tones of #d78cfd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c5c2c7 is the less saturated color, while #d78cfd is the most saturated one.
